Written resolutions give the directors greater flexibility in making decisions, as the directors don't have to be present at a board meeting. Directors' decisions made by written resolution must be unanimous. This means that all eligible directors, i.e. those entitled to vote, must vote for the same view on a matter.
What is a board resolution? Board resolutions, also sometimes called directors' resolutions,' or 'resolution of the board of directors,' are records of the decisions the board of directors makes when they meet.

Amending an Ohio Corporation Articles of Incorporation Step 1: Determine if you need to amend your Articles of Incorporation. Step 2: Identify and gather the information you need to amend. Step 3: File the Certificate of Amendment with the Secretary of State.
Ohio Rev Code § 1701.11 states that a corporation's directors MAY adopt regulations. But Ohio statutes don't explicitly state that bylaws or regulations are required. However, bylaws are essential for a well-functioning corporation.
